Description
In this paper, the sawdust of the tinwa bamboo was collected from the building material work of bamboo in Mahaaungmyae Township, Mandalay Region. The elemental analysis of the sawdust was carried out by EDXRF method. The cellulosic pulp was prepared by using 15 % sodium hydroxide. In order to know the effect of time on the yield of cellulosic pulp, refluxing periods were varied (1hr, 2hr, 3hr). The mixture of concentrated sulphuric acid, concentrated nitric acid and distilled water (14:9:2, V/V) was used as the nitrating reagent of cellulose. The cellulosic pulp of the sawdust samples was nitrated by using nitrating reagent. The yield percents of the cellulosic pulp and cellulose nitrate of the sawdust sample from different conditions were determined. The cellulose cloth, cellulose cotton and cellulose paper were also nitrated. The cellulose nitrate samples were characterized by burning test, floating test, diphenylamine test and manganese(IV) oxide test. The cellulose nitrate from sawdust sample was confirmed by FTIR spectroscopic method.
